Niosomes are nanosized vesicles composed of nonionic surfactants and cholesterol that variety when these compounds are dispersed in an aqueous medium. These lipid-centered constructions are comparable to liposomes but differ within their composition, as niosomes use nonionic surfactants rather than phospholipids. The unique attribute of niosomes lies inside their ability to encapsulate equally hydrophilic and hydrophobic drugs inside their bilayer membrane.

Floating systems involve non-effervescent and effervescent types that float on account of small density or gas generation. Superior-density systems will not float but remain inside the abdomen by way of bioadhesion, magnetic forces, swelling to a large dimension, or raft formation on gastric fluids.

Sustained release and controlled release drug delivery systems purpose to maintain therapeutic drug stages in the body in excess of an extended length of time when compared with speedy release formulations. They function to release medication in the controlled vogue just after one dose administration.
